OverviewAfter being discouraged by the practices of the traditional publishing industry, the author Jeremiah Hensley decided to take the bull by the horn, and start his own publishing company. The question was; where was he going to get the money, and how could he perform the duties that traditional publishers would normally perform for it's authors? He didn't have deep pockets, so he had to develop a method of self publishing that was cost effective, while also placing his books in the best position possible for recognition. He takes the reader through a series of mistakes that he made in the past, while trying to get his books published; and he learned from those experiences. He also encompasses the mind-set that is required in order to be successful at publishing and starting your own company. This is not just a how to book, but is the total package that targets a specific model of publishing that is taking the publishing world by storm. He not only presents the publishing basics that anyone can understand; he also connects to the reader in a motivational manner, by giving advice, and documented evidence of how this system of publishing works. His book is the total package for anyone considering starting their own publishing company.
